What do toy think about bullets that are in aluminum instead of brass ?

I was told that they can't be reloaded.

Is this true or can you reload them?

I think you are talking about Blazer Ammo (cases); I don't think they are reloadble. Good luck.

They have Berdan primers and wouldn't be worth the effort if you refer to blazer ammo .
